Biomarker Technologies Market Size to Reach USD 150.9 Billion by 2032 growing at 14.9% CAGR - Exclusive Report by Acumen Research and Consulting

Author: Acumen Research and Consulting

Biomarker Technologies Market size valued at USD 38.4 Billion in 2022 is on a trajectory to exceed USD 150.9 Billion by 2032, signaling a robust CAGR of 14.9%

The biomarker technologies market has grown significantly in recent years, owing to rising need for customized treatment, early illness diagnosis, and efficient drug development procedures. Biomarkers are quantifiable indications that may be used to evaluate various biological processes or states, providing vital information about an individual's health. The increased frequency of chronic illnesses, such as cancer and cardiovascular ailments, has accelerated the use of biomarker technology for early detection and monitoring of these conditions. Advances in genomes, proteomics, and metabolomics have significantly increased the number of biomarkers accessible for clinical use, allowing for more accurate and focused approaches to healthcare.

Furthermore, the rising emphasis on precision medicine and biomarker integration in clinical trials has resulted in increased investment in research and development in the biomarker technology industry. Biomarkers are increasingly being used by pharmaceutical and biotechnology firms to identify appropriate patient groups for clinical trials, predict treatment responses, and assess therapeutic treatments' safety and efficacy. As technological advancements improve the sensitivity and specificity of biomarker assays, the biomarker technologies market is poised for growth, with ongoing efforts aimed at developing non-invasive and cost-effective biomarker detection methods for a wide range of diseases.

Biomarker Technologies Market Statistics

  • The global biomarker technologies market, with a 2022 revenue of USD 38.4 billion, is set for significant expansion, anticipating a CAGR exceeding 14.9% from 2023 to 2032
  • In 2022, North America dominated the market, securing a substantial 44% market share
  • Asia-Pacific is anticipated to exhibit remarkable growth, with an estimated CAGR of 16% from 2023 to 2032
  • Consumables held a commanding 40% market share within the product segment in 2022
  • The cancer indication segment achieved noteworthy revenue of USD 12.3 billion in 2022
  • A discernible trend in the biomarker technologies market is the increasing focus on liquid biopsy as a non-invasive and highly sensitive method for detecting biomarkers

Expansion of Biomarker Applications in Oncology, Neurology, and Infectious Diseases Offers Significant Biomarker Technologies Market Opportunity

The biomarker technologies market is seeing considerable expansion, driven by the increasing use of biomarkers in major medical sectors such as cancer, neurology, and infectious diseases. Biomarkers serve an important role in cancer detection, diagnosis, and monitoring. Advances in genomic and proteomic technology have resulted in the identification of particular biomarkers linked with different forms of cancer, allowing for more tailored treatment methods and better patient outcomes. Biomarkers, such as circulating tumor DNA (ctDNA) and protein markers, are being used more often for cancer screening, prognosis, and therapy response monitoring, resulting in a significant market demand.

In neurology, biomarker technologies are making important advances in the early detection and treatment of neurological illnesses. Biomarkers linked to illnesses such as Alzheimer's, Parkinson's, and multiple sclerosis are helping to build more accurate diagnostic tools and encouraging research into new treatment strategies. The capacity to detect biomarkers in cerebrospinal fluid, blood, or imaging modalities provides important insights into the molecular processes underlying these complicated neurological illnesses.

Furthermore, biomarker technologies play an important role in the diagnosis and treatment of infectious illnesses. The rapid and reliable identification of biomarkers associated with infectious agents, such as viruses or bacteria, is crucial for prompt intervention and treatment. The continuing worldwide efforts to prevent infectious disease outbreaks, such as the COVID-19 pandemic, have highlighted the critical role of biomarker technology in diagnoses, illness progression tracking, and treatment response assessment.

As biomarker applications extend across multiple medical specializations, the biomarker technologies market is poised for long-term growth, driven by the growing need for precise and focused techniques in healthcare across numerous disease domains.

Biomarker Technologies Market Regional Outlook

North America, which includes the United States and Canada, has a dominant position in the biomarker technologies market. Well-established healthcare systems, large investments in R&D, and a high prevalence of chronic illnesses all contribute to the region's leadership. The existence of significant biomarker technology developers, pharmaceutical corporations, and university research organizations fuels market expansion.

Europe is another key competitor in the biomarker technologies industry, with Germany, the United Kingdom, and France leading the charge. The European market benefits from significant government funding for research efforts, a strong healthcare infrastructure, and academic-industry relationships. Biomarker technologies are becoming more popular in personalized medicine and clinical research across the area.

Asia-Pacific, notably China, Japan, and India, is emerging as a fast-growing market for biomarker technology. A huge patient population, rising healthcare expenditure, and increased awareness of customized healthcare all contribute to market growth in this area. Collaborations between multinational biomarker technology businesses and local healthcare stakeholders also drive technical improvements and market penetration.

Latin America and the Middle East and Africa regions also provide prospects for biomarker technology, but with a less developed market. Improving healthcare infrastructure, increasing investment in R&D, and the rising frequency of chronic illnesses all contribute to the market's growth.
